Key Factors in Activewear Fabric Selection

Performance Characteristics

Activewear fabrics must meet specific performance criteria depending on the intended activity. Key characteristics include:

  • Moisture Wicking: Fabrics that pull sweat away from the skin to the surface where it can evaporate. Common choices include polyester blends and advanced synthetics.
  • Breathability: Allows air circulation to regulate body temperature. Mesh panels or fabrics with open weaves are popular.
  • Stretch and Recovery: Essential for freedom of movement. Spandex (elastane) is often blended with polyester or nylon to provide four-way stretch.
  • Durability: Resistance to abrasion, pilling, and tearing, especially for high-intensity workouts.
  • Comfort: Softness against the skin and a comfortable fit, often enhanced by flatlock seams and tagless labels.
  • Fabric Types and Their Uses

    Different activities require different fabric compositions:

  • Polyester: Lightweight, durable, and excellent at wicking moisture. Ideal for running, training, and general fitness.
  • Nylon: Softer and more durable than polyester, with good moisture management. Often used in leggings and sports bras.
  • Spandex (Elastane): Provides stretch and shape retention. Usually blended with other fibers in percentages of 5-20%.
  • Cotton Blends: For low-intensity activities like yoga or leisure, where comfort is prioritized over performance.
  • Recycled Fabrics: Eco-friendly options gaining popularity, such as recycled polyester made from plastic bottles.
  • Weight and Thickness

    Fabric weight (measured in GSM – grams per square meter) affects both performance and feel. For example, a lightweight fabric (150-200 GSM) is suitable for summer running tops, while a mid-weight fabric (200-280 GSM) is ideal for leggings that offer support and opacity. Heavier fabrics (300+ GSM) are used for outerwear or compression wear.

    Quality Control in Fabric Manufacturing

    Quality control (QC) is paramount in activewear production. Manufacturers must adhere to international standards to ensure consistency and safety. Key aspects include:

  • Colorfastness: Ensuring colors do not fade or bleed during washing.
  • Dimensional Stability: Fabric should not shrink or stretch out of shape after laundering.
  • Seam Strength: Seams must withstand stress without breaking.
  • Chemical Compliance: Fabrics must meet regulations like REACH (EU) and CPSIA (US) regarding harmful substances.
  • Certifications to Look For

  • OEKO-TEX Standard 100: Tests for harmful substances.
  • GOTS (Global Organic Textile Standard): For organic fibers.
  • GRS (Global Recycled Standard): For recycled content.
  • bluesign: Ensures environmentally friendly and safe production.

    OEM vs. ODM: What's the Difference?

  • OEM (Original Equipment Manufacturer): You provide the design and specifications; the manufacturer produces the product according to your exact requirements. This gives you full control over fabric choice.
  • ODM (Original Design Manufacturer): The manufacturer has their own designs and fabric selections that you can choose from and potentially customize. This is often faster and more cost-effective for brands with limited design resources.

    Understanding MOQ (Minimum Order Quantity)

    What is MOQ?

    MOQ is the minimum number of units a manufacturer will produce in a single order. It varies based on fabric availability, manufacturing processes, and customization level.

    How MOQ Affects Fabric Selection

  • Custom Fabrics: If you require a unique fabric blend or custom color, MOQ may be higher (e.g., 1000+ yards).
  • Stock Fabrics: Choosing from a manufacturer's existing fabric library can significantly lower MOQ (e.g., 100-300 pieces per color).
  • Budget Considerations: Higher MOQs can tie up capital, but lower MOQs may limit your options.

    Quality Control in Activewear Manufacturing

    In-Process Inspection

    Quality control begins with raw material inspection and continues through cutting, sewing, and finishing. In-process checks ensure that defects are caught early, reducing waste and rework.

    Final Inspection

    Before shipment, a final inspection (AQL – Acceptable Quality Limit) is conducted to verify that products meet the agreed-upon standards. This includes checking for visual defects, measurements, and functionality.

    The Importance of Third-Party Testing

    Many brands opt for third-party testing to validate fabric performance claims (e.g., moisture wicking, UV protection). This adds credibility and ensures compliance with regulatory standards.

    Common Mistakes in Fabric Selection

  • Ignoring End-Use: Choosing a fabric that looks good but fails to perform for the intended activity.
  • Overlooking Care Instructions: Some fabrics require special care (e.g., hand wash, no dryer), which can be a deterrent for consumers.
  • Skimping on Quality for Cost: Opting for cheaper fabrics may result in poor durability and customer complaints.
  • Not Ordering Samples: Failing to test fabric samples for color, feel, and performance before mass production.
  • Misunderstanding MOQ: Not accounting for MOQ when budgeting or planning inventory.
